Normalized expression data for each known or novel expressed feature of 'CRAT'

The following table summarizes the expression values of all known features of the gene 'CRAT' in each library. Known features (i.e. those that correspond to one or more EnsEMBL transcripts) are included regardless of their expression level. Novel features are only reported in this table if they are expressed above the level of intergenic background noise. The 'FID' column reports the unique Feature ID for the gene, transcript, exon region, exon junction, etc. The 'Name' column reports the Feature Name for the feature (e.g. E5a_E6a is the name of an exon junction corresponding to the connection of exons 5 and 6). The 'Type' column reports the type of the feature and may be one of the following: Gene, Transcript, Exon Region, Known Junction, Novel Junction, Known Boundary, Novel Boundary, Silent or Active Intronic Regions, and Silent or Active Intergenic Regions (see our manuscript for more details). The 'Base Count' column reports the number of nucleotide bases for the feature followed by the percent of these that do NOT correspond to repeats and the percent that are known to be protein coding in one or more EnsEMBL transcripts. The 'Supporting ESTs/mRNAs' column reports the number of ESTs and mRNAs that when aligned to the human genome support the expression of a feature (i.e. the sequence alignment coordinates match an exon junction or boundaries of an exon, retained intron, etc.). The 'Conserved Species' column reports the number of 'other' species for which there was at least 1 supporting EST/mRNA alignment. Finally, the remaining columns report the log2 expression value for each feature in each library. Bold values indicate expression above background.
